Work Step by Step
On the graph in the book, we can see that point C is reached by moving 4 units in the -x direction, 5 units in the +y direction, and 6 units in the -z direction.
The ordered triple represented by point C is $(-4,5,-6)$
To plot the point D $(5,-4,6)$ on the graph, we can move 5 units in the +x-direction, 4 units in the -y direction, and 6 units in the +z-direction.
We can see point D on the graph.
